As the ad says it will be “A fantastic Street Parade of Floats, Bands, Marchers, Dancers, Sports Clubs, Social Groups, Community Volunteer Groups, Schools, Decorated Bikes and Kids, Classic Vehicles, …and of course lots and lots of fun!”
It’s free of charge to watch the parade — simply gather along the grassy gardens of Broadway, or on the footpaths of Main Street, to watch the Junee Rhythm n Rail Street Parade pass by.
This ad also mentioned the Market Stalls, Voices on the Veranda, Gnome Challenge, and the Poet’s Breakfast.
